We are looking for an experienced Warehouse Supervisor / Manager to oversee warehouse operations, inventory management, logistics, and supply chain activities. The ideal candidate will be responsible for ensuring efficient material flow, maintaining inventory accuracy, driving process improvements, optimizing logistics costs, and leading warehouse teams to achieve operational excellence.
Key Responsibilities:
• Manage day-to-day warehouse operations to ensure smooth inbound and outbound material movement.
• Ensure timely material availability to support uninterrupted production.
• Improve warehouse efficiency by eliminating waste and optimizing operational processes.
• Maintain high inventory accuracy between physical stock and system records.
• Conduct daily cycle counts, stock audits, and inventory reconciliation.
• Perform ABC/FMR analysis, annual ageing analysis, and manage obsolete or non-moving inventory.
• Maintain optimum safety stock levels for Semi-Finished Goods (SFG) and Finished Goods (FG).
• Implement and sustain KANBAN systems to improve material flow.
• Ensure strict adherence to FIFO (First In, First Out) practices.
• Drive warehouse excellence through 5S implementation and workplace safety initiatives.
• Monitor Water Spider activities to improve material movement efficiency.
• Conduct warehouse audits and implement corrective and preventive actions.
• Coordinate with production, planning, and dispatch teams to ensure On-Time Material Delivery (OTDM).
• Improve order fulfilment efficiency and customer service levels.
• Prepare and manage warehouse budgets, including transportation, packing materials, and domestic/international logistics costs.
• Monitor logistics expenses and identify opportunities for cost optimization.
• Manage transporters and C&F agents to ensure cost-effective and timely deliveries.
• Optimize freight planning through shipment consolidation and efficient transportation modes.
• Plan raw material supply for subcontractors and ensure timely replenishment.
• Conduct monthly subcontractor audits for inventory accuracy and compliance.
• Review subcontractor quality, delivery performance, and stock reconciliation reports.
• Train, mentor, and develop warehouse teams while driving a culture of continuous improvement.
• Participate in cross-functional meetings to resolve operational challenges and improve supply chain performance.
